    Majadahonda ( Spanish pronunciation: [maxaðaˈonda]) is a municipality in Spain, situated 16 km (9.9 mi) northwest of Madrid, in the Community of Madrid . It lies alongside the motorway A6 Madrid - A Coruña . The Puerta de Hierro university (public) hospital was relocated to Majadahonda from the western part of the city of Madrid into a newly ...

    Alcampo. Alcampo is the name of the 2nd biggest hypermarket chain in Spain. [1] The company started its activity in 1981, with the first hypermarket built in Utebo, Zaragoza. It is part of Groupe Auchan SA.

    M-50 (Spain) The M-50 orbital motorway is the outermost ring road of Madrid and its metropolitan area. It has a length of 85 km (53 mi) and, unlike the other ring roads, doesn't form a closed ring, lacking a connection in the northwest between A-6 and A-1. It runs at an average distance of 13.5 km (8.4 mi) from the Puerta del Sol.

Club de Fútbol Rayo Majadahonda ( Spanish pronunciation: [ˈraʝo maxaðaˈonda]) is a Spanish professional football club based in Majadahonda, in the autonomous community of Madrid. Founded in 1976 it plays in Segunda Federación – Group 5, holding home games at Estadio Cerro del Espino, with a capacity of 3,800 seats.

    CF Rayo Majadahonda. The Mini Estadio Cerro del Espino is a multi-use stadium located in Majadahonda, Community of Madrid, Spain. It holds 3800 spectators. [1] It is currently used for football matches and is the home stadium of Atlético Madrid reserve teams and CF Rayo Majadahonda . The venue is part of the Ciudad Deportiva Atlético de Madrid .

    La Gran Plaza de Fort Worth is a Hispanic-themed shopping mall in Fort Worth, Texas. Opened in 1962 as Seminary South and later known as Fort Worth Town Center, it was reinvented as a center catering to largely Hispanic clientele after losing most of its major stores.
